Internal forces that change the earths surface by creating landforms

History
1 answer:
Elan Coil [88]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

Forces That Cause Landforms

The Earth's surface is constantly changing through forces in nature. The daily processes of precipitation, wind and land movement result in changes to landforms over a long period of time. Driving forces include erosion, volcanoes and earthquakes.
